Reduces condensation

Condensation occurs naturally when water vapour cools and turns liquid. It can occur on windows, furniture, and other surfaces in your home. Condensation can be caused by a number of factors such as humidity levels and poor ventilation. Double-glazed windows can help to reduce condensation by adding an extra layer of insulation to your home and decreasing temperatures fluctuations.

If you notice condensation on your windows then it's time to replace the windows. This is particularly the case if you notice cracks or scratches in the glass. Cracks and holes are signs that the sealant inside the glass panes is deteriorating. This can reduce the effectiveness of the glass.

It is crucial to act immediately if you notice your windows are becoming cloudy. This can affect the appearance of your home, and can also restrict your view to the outside. This could also be a sign that your windows aren't as energy efficient as they could be.

There are many methods to fix a misty window, such as the use of a dehumidifier as well as opening the windows for a brief period of time each day. It is also possible to use a dry agent that is injectable into the space between the windows.

When choosing a double glazing installer, it is important to choose one that offers an Insurance Backed Guarantee. This ensures that you will be covered in the event that the company goes out of business or fails to meet on its promises. This is a service that the majority of certified window replacement companies provide however, you must check with each company for specifics.

Choose a repairing double glazed windows-glazing provider that is certified by FENSA (Fenestration Self-Assessment Scheme) or GGF-certified (Glass and Glazing Federation). This means they have been evaluated by an independent body to ensure that they meet the most recent industry standards and regulations.
